Why VR Works So Well for Waikato Birthday Parties
VR is one of those activities that instantly gets people talking. Guests can take turns playing, watching, laughing, and cheering each other on. It works well for small family birthdays, teenage parties, school holiday activities, and larger events where you want something interactive.
Popular VR birthday experiences include rhythm games, sports games, boxing, mini golf, table tennis, rollercoaster-style experiences, adventure games, zombie games, puzzle games, and mixed reality experiences.
Because the Meta Quest headsets are standalone, there is no complicated gaming PC setup required. The headsets arrive ready to use, with games and experiences already installed.
Great for Kids, Teens and Adults
VR birthday hire is especially popular for ages 10+, teenagers, and adults who want something different. Younger players can enjoy simple games and family-friendly experiences, while older guests often love the competitive and active games.
Some guests will want to play fast-paced games like Beat Saber, Gorilla Tag or SUPERHOT VR, while others may prefer relaxed experiences like mini golf, table tennis, immersive travel, or creative VR worlds.
This makes VR a flexible birthday party option because different guests can choose different experiences depending on age, confidence and interest.

What You Need for a VR Birthday Setup
For most birthday parties, you simply need a safe indoor space, charged controllers, and enough room for players to move their arms safely.
WiFi is recommended and may be needed for some features, online games, casting to a screen, updates, and multiplayer experiences.
We also recommend having an adult or responsible supervisor present while the headsets are being used. VR is easy and fun, but it is still best to have someone managing turns, helping with setup, and making sure players use the equipment safely.

Can VR work in a garage, rumpus room or shed?
Yes, as long as the area is clean, dry, safe and clear of hazards. Avoid tight spaces, tools, vehicles, sharp objects, pets, cables, glass and anything children could bump into while playing.
What is the easiest setup for a Waikato birthday party?
The easiest setup is usually a clear indoor play area, three headsets, short turns, one adult supervisor, and a TV nearby for casting if available. This keeps the party simple and helps everyone stay involved.
